Charter timings
The yacht
will be available for Charter at the agreed time and date. The Charterer
must return the yacht to its base free of indebtedness at the end of the
Charter period. The yacht must be cleaned, her gear stowed as per the
inventory, with empty holding tanks, full fuel and water tanks, be clear
of all personal effects and be fit for re-charter by 1600 hours on the
last day of the Charter ready for inspection by the Company. The Company
must be informed as soon as possible if you will be late. We reserve the
right to charge a late return penalty at twice the daily Charter rate, for
every day or part day by which return is delayed.
Before the commencement of the Charter the Charterer is invited to inspect
the yacht to satisfy himself that it is in seaworthy condition and is in
good working order. The Company does not warrant the fitness of the yacht in
all conditions of weather for any particular cruise or passage within the
cruising limits.

Experience
The
skipper of the Charter vessel must be suitably experienced and/or
qualified
i) Must hold an RYA Coastal Skipper practical certificate and have sailed at least 1000 Nm. or ii) Has skippered a similar yacht for at least 3 seasons in the area to be covered by this Charter.
The Charterer guarantees that he/she will accept full responsibility for the safe navigation of the yacht and its crew at all times during the Charter period, including the security of the yacht while at anchor or in harbour or otherwise left unattended.
We are sorry but bookings cannot be accepted from novices or anyone under 25 years of age.
On acceptance of the yacht any necessary instructions will be given regarding its use and equipment. If in the opinion of the Company the Charterer is not suitable to take charge of the vessel, the Company reserves the right to refuse to hand over the yacht. In this event all money paid will be refunded in full and the Charterer will have no further claim against the Company.
The Charterer must limit the number of his party to not exceed the number of berths or capacity of the liferaft.

Security Deposit
A
security deposit is required and will be returned if the yacht is returned
in a satisfactory condition at the appointed time and place. The security
deposit must be paid before the commencement of the Charter. The Company
may apply the security deposit in reduction of:
a) any liability of the Charterer to the Company.
b) the cost of any loss or damage to the vessel, her equipment or
furnishings during the Charter period.
c) cleaning charges, holding tank pump out charges, or diesel fuel used.
c) loss of earnings by the company due to the yacht not being returned in
a fit state to re-charter.
The security deposit shall be returned to the Charterer less any reductions mentioned above within 14 days after the delivery of the yacht, or, in the event of a dispute, upon the determination of such dispute. The whole security deposit will be forfeited in the event of an insurance claim.

Insurance
Comprehensive insurance of the yacht is included in the Charter fee,
including third party liability up to £1,000,000. The insurance does not
cover personal effects (including motor vehicles left at the base) nor
does it cover loss or damage to sails, dinghies that are towed behind the
yacht, or any use of the yacht other than cruising for pleasure purposes.
The Charterer shall indemnify the Company in respect of any loss or damage to the yacht, her equipment or furnishings or other expense by reason of negligence or breach of contract of the Charterer or any member of his party. Including any loss or damage after the Charter period, but attributable to any act, default or negligence of the Charterer or any member of his party.
The Charterer shall not sub-let or part with the control of the yacht without the written consent of the Company.
